Repository Overview

The k8s-kubectl repository provides a Docker image for the Kubernetes command-line tool, kubectl. This image is designed to simplify the management of Kubernetes clusters by packaging kubectl in a lightweight, portable container.

Key Features:

Lightweight and Portable: The Docker image allows you to run kubectl commands from any environment that supports Docker, ensuring consistency across different systems. Versioned Releases: The repository maintains versioned releases of kubectl, allowing users to select the specific version they need for their Kubernetes clusters. Automated Builds: The repository is configured to automatically build and publish Docker images to a container registry, ensuring that the latest versions of kubectl are always available. Origin:

This Docker image is built from a fork of the lachie83/k8s-kubectl repository. The fork includes additional enhancements and customizations to better suit specific use cases and improve the overall functionality of the kubectl Docker image.

Usage:

To use the k8s-kubectl Docker image, you can pull it from the container registry and run kubectl commands directly from the container. For example:

docker pull agilebeat/k8s-kubectl:v1.31.4
